I killed a couple birds down near Menominee and 1 north of Rapid River. Those birds don't see much pressure.
 
I drive around the UP and Wisconsin every year for my job, and work in public land hunts. The most touted areas are overcrowded and suck. I never ran into people in the less publicized properties. I live in Illinois, but WI is my favorite state for turkey. Seen lots of birds in the UP though, in isolated areas. Can be real good.

Since I can only draw late season, I learned to put my decoys away. The hens come close, but vast majority of mature toms avoided my dekes by 50 yards consistently.
